Abermarlais Caravan Park has 60 designated touring pitches beautifully situated in a small valley on the edge of the Brecon Beacons National Park and pleasantly overlooked by the Black Mountain and Woodlands. We are 12 miles from The National Botanic Garden of Wales and 10 miles from Aberglasney Gardens.
Abermarlais in Llangadog is a riverside park in the heart of unspoilt countryside in Carmarthenshire. We keep everything neat and tidy, there are all the facilities you would expect. A clean, modern toilet and shower block, electric hook ups and shop for groceries and calor gas.
The focal point of the park is a walled garden that remains on the old Abermarlais Estate. A perfect suntrap and home to a children's playground and nets for badminton or soft-ball. If you have very young children you may prefer to reserve a pitch within the walls so you can keep a watchful eye on them as they play. Abermarlais is bordered by forest on one side and a nine acre private wood on the other with children's swings and some very enjoyable walks that complete the picture of this park as a nature lovers delight.
